Subject: [PATCH] crypto: powerpc - Rename CRYPT_CRC32C_VPMSUM option
Date: Tue, 22 Nov 2016 10:32:44 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20161122103244.38d435cd@endymion> (raw)

For consistency with the other 246 kernel configuration options,
rename CRYPT_CRC32C_VPMSUM to CRYPTO_CRC32C_VPMSUM.

Signed-off-by: Jean Delvare <jdelvare@suse.de>
Cc: Anton Blanchard <anton@samba.org>
Cc: Herbert Xu <herbert@gondor.apana.org.au>
---
 arch/powerpc/crypto/Makefile |    2 +-
 crypto/Kconfig               |    2 +-
 2 files chang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

--- linux-4.9-rc5.orig/arch/powerpc/crypto/Makefile	2016-10-03 01:24:33.000000000 +0200
+++ linux-4.9-rc5/arch/powerpc/crypto/Makefile	2016-11-22 10:24:49.902659542 +0100
@@ -9,7 +9,7 @@ obj-$(CONFIG_CRYPTO_MD5_PPC) += md5-ppc.
 obj-$(CONFIG_CRYPTO_SHA1_PPC) += sha1-powerpc.o
 obj-$(CONFIG_CRYPTO_SHA1_PPC_SPE) += sha1-ppc-spe.o
 obj-$(CONFIG_CRYPTO_SHA256_PPC_SPE) += sha256-ppc-spe.o
-obj-$(CONFIG_CRYPT_CRC32C_VPMSUM) += crc32c-vpmsum.o
+obj-$(CONFIG_CRYPTO_CRC32C_VPMSUM) += crc32c-vpmsum.o
 
 aes-ppc-spe-y := aes-spe-core.o aes-spe-keys.o aes-tab-4k.o aes-spe-modes.o aes-spe-glue.o
 md5-ppc-y := md5-asm.o md5-glue.o
--- linux-4.9-rc5.orig/crypto/Kconfig	2016-10-03 01:24:33.000000000 +0200
+++ linux-4.9-rc5/crypto/Kconfig	2016-11-22 10:25:03.270801004 +0100
@@ -437,7 +437,7 @@ config CRYPTO_CRC32C_INTEL
 	  gain performance compared with software implementation.
 	  Module will be crc32c-intel.
 
-config CRYPT_CRC32C_VPMSUM
+config CRYPTO_CRC32C_VPMSUM
 	tristate "CRC32c CRC algorithm (powerpc64)"
 	depends on PPC64 && ALTIVEC
 	select CRYPTO_HASH
